在数字时代,区块链技术以其独特的方式改变了我们对数据存储和交易的理解。区块链的不可篡改性是其最核心的特性之一,它不仅保障了数字资产的安全,也增强了人们之间的信任。那么,区块链是如何实现不可篡改的?它又是如何保障数字资产的安全与信任的呢?
区块链的构造:去中心化与共识机制
区块链是由一系列数据块组成的分布式数据库,每个数据块都包含了特定时间段内的交易记录。这些数据块按照时间顺序连接成一条链,形成了一个公开透明的账本。
去中心化
区块链的去中心化是其不可篡改性的基础。在传统的中心化系统中,数据存储在一个中心服务器上,一旦服务器出现问题或被攻击,数据安全将受到威胁。而在区块链中,数据被分散存储在成千上万的节点上,任何单个节点都无法控制整个网络。
共识机制
共识机制是区块链中确保所有节点数据一致性的关键。目前,主流的共识机制有工作量证明(PoW)、权益证明(PoS)等。这些机制通过复杂的算法确保了节点之间达成共识,从而保证了区块链的不可篡改性。
不可篡改的实现:加密与时间戳
加密技术
区块链中的数据加密是保障不可篡改性的重要手段。每个数据块都包含了前一个数据块的哈希值,哈希值是一种加密算法,能够将任意长度的数据转换成固定长度的字符串。这种特性使得数据一旦被篡改,其哈希值也会发生变化,从而被其他节点识别出来。
时间戳
区块链中的每个数据块都包含了创建该数据块的时间戳。时间戳使得区块链中的交易记录具有时间顺序,同时也为后续的交易提供了参考。
数字资产安全与信任的保障
安全性
区块链的不可篡改性使得数字资产的安全得到了保障。在区块链上进行的交易,一旦确认,就无法被篡改。这使得数字资产在存储和交易过程中更加安全。
信任
区块链的公开透明性增强了人们之间的信任。任何人都可以查看区块链上的交易记录,这有助于防止欺诈行为。同时,去中心化的特性使得区块链上的数据不易被篡改,从而增强了人们对数字资产的信任。
案例分析:比特币与以太坊
比特币和以太坊是两个著名的区块链项目,它们分别代表了不同的应用场景。
比特币
比特币是一种去中心化的数字货币,其区块链上的交易记录具有不可篡改性。这使得比特币在交易过程中具有较高的安全性。
以太坊
以太坊是一个去中心化的平台,它不仅支持数字货币的交易,还支持智能合约的部署。智能合约是一种自动执行合约条款的程序,它能够在区块链上实现自动化的交易和支付。
总结
区块链的不可篡改性为其在数字资产领域的应用提供了坚实的基础。通过去中心化、加密技术和时间戳等手段,区块链保障了数字资产的安全与信任。随着区块链技术的不断发展,我们有理由相信,它将在未来发挥更大的作用。
